What causes hair loss? hair loss can be due to: The decreased growth of the hair: anagen hair loss Increased shedding of the hair: telogen hair loss Conversion of thick terminal hairs to thin vellus hairs; male and female pattern hair loss; Congenital or acquired hair shaft abnormalities; An inflammatory skin disease that damages or destroys the hair bulb.; What are the clinical features …

Nov 04, 2021  · Alopecia Areata. Alopecia areata (AA) is a hair loss condition caused by an underlying autoimmune disorder. “Most commonly with alopecia areata, hair loss occurs in circular patches,” said Dr. Maryann Mikhail, board-certified dermatologist with Waverly DermSpa.. “Rarely, it’s more extensive and can affect all the hair on the head (called alopecia totalis) or even all the …
